Output d869fc4e16002847e78e5e255fcab14ec8d924c564dd660acab35a4a9761303e:0

value
371600000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 96a8747fd6bd772cf4c5d5f1d904200b5bdf7bd9 OP_EQUALVERIFY OP_CHECKSIG
address
DJshhVmfaproNT85LH6RRrB36B5iBHZXzT
transaction
d869fc4e16002847e78e5e255fcab14ec8d924c564dd660acab35a4a9761303e